How to use Tofranil

Patient/caregiver was educated on how to take Tofranil as follows: Take this medication as ordered by your physician. Take the medication dose for the duration prescribed without fail. Observe compliance with the timing of dose intake, by having the medication dose at the same time every day. Therapeutic Uses of Tofranil-2

Patient/caregiver was instructed upon therapeutic uses of Tofranil as follows: Major depression Tofranil, by inhibiting the reuptake of serotonin and noradrenaline, enhances the actions of these chemicals in the nerve cells. This helps with improved communication, appropriate desired nerve stimulation, thus contributing to controlling symptoms of depression, such as, disturbed sleep, diminishing appetite, compromised energy levels, exhaustion, and lack of interest in activities of daily living. Tofranil and Mechanism of Action

Patient/caregiver was instructed upon Tofranil and mechanism of action as follows: Neurotransmitters are chemicals that are manufactured in the brain and released by nerve endings, at the synapse, which is a junction between two nerves. This released neurotransmitter in the synapse communicates the impulse to the nerves around. This action of the neurotransmitter is terminated by reuptake of the chemical, back into the nerve ending.
